He's reporting his #s using a STD correction factor, which inflates horsepower numbers by about 3-4% over the SAE standard most of the auto industry uses....you might be comparing his STD graph to an SAE chart...just the conversion factor alone on a car making this much power could translate to up to a 20rwhp difference.
